Dow nears 52,900 as chip slump funds rotation into old-economy stocks

The Dow climbed about 1.3% Tuesday, while semiconductor weakness helped push the index toward rate sensitive, cyclical exposure and away from tech leadership.

The Dow Jones Industrial Average traded just below 52,900 on Tuesday, rising about 700 points, or 1.3%, placing it roughly 450 points under its early July record, according to FXStreet. The broader tape showed strength in nine of the 11 S&P 500 sectors, with healthcare and financials hitting record highs.

FXStreet attributed the move to a shift in leadership as semiconductors corrected, noting the semiconductor complex is down more than 20% over the month and Korea’s benchmark triggered its ninth circuit breaker of the year after falling nearly 11%. The article said cash leaving chip-related winners appears to be moving into older economy exposures that are more heavily represented in the Dow.

The session also reflected earnings driven stock selection and the index’s price weighting, which can amplify point contributions from high priced names. Sherwin-Williams jumped about 8% after a second quarter beat and raised full-year outlook, while Coca-Cola added about 5% after results and guidance lifted, the outlet said.

FXStreet contrasted that with weakness in parts of the chip supply chain, citing Micron down about 9% and Advanced Micro Devices down about 6% on the day, while those names do not carry Dow index point impact. It also pointed to support from software, including Microsoft up about 2% and Salesforce up about 5%, and said crude oil was providing tailwinds with West Texas Intermediate about 5% lower near $78.0.
